ispLEVER5.0 CPLD开发教程:快速入门与实战指南
需积分: 24 139 浏览量
更新于2024-07-09
收藏 2.76MB PDF 举报
"ispLEVER5.0简明中文教程主要介绍了Lattice公司的CPLD/FPGA开发工具ispLEVER5.0的使用方法,包括设计输入、综合、验证/仿真、适配、布局和布线以及器件编程等流程。教程以4位比较器的设计为例,详细讲解了CPLD的开发过程,同时也强调了原理图编辑法在CPLD开发中的重要性。此外,提到了ispLEVER的Help文档作为学习资源以及系统需求,对于CPLD开发建议内存256M以上,FPGA则建议512M以上,并推荐使用Windows XP系统。"
本文档是针对ispLEVER5.0这一专业级的数字设计工具的简明中文教程,专注于CPLD的开发。ispLEVER是Lattice公司提供的一个全面的工具套件,适用于其全系列的FPGA、CPLD、ispGDX和SPLD器件。该工具集涵盖了从设计输入到最终编程的完整设计流程,包括使用硬件描述语言(HDL)进行设计输入,通过综合工具将HDL代码转化为逻辑门级网表,随后进行验证和仿真以确保设计的正确性,接着是适配阶段,将网表映射到选定的CPLD或FPGA器件上,布局和布线优化资源分配,最后是编程设备,将设计烧录到实际器件中。
教程通过一个具体的4位比较器设计实例,引导读者逐步了解CPLD开发的基本步骤。此外,教程特别指出原理图编辑法在CPLD设计中占据了一定的比例,这种方法允许设计者通过图形化界面直观地连接各个逻辑单元,对于初学者尤其友好。
作者强调,ispLEVER的Help文档是学习该软件的重要资料,它提供了详尽的功能解释和学习指南,用户可以通过按下F1键或在菜单栏中选择Help来访问这些资源。为了加快学习进度,作者还建议用户联系代理商,如晏阳科技(彦阳科技的子公司),以获取专业的软件培训服务。
在系统配置方面,教程给出了明确的建议,对于CPLD开发至少需要256M内存,而FPGA开发则需要512M以上,同时推荐使用Windows XP操作系统,以确保软件的稳定运行和高效性能。
ispLEVER5.0简明中文教程是针对CPLD开发者的一份实用指南,旨在帮助他们熟悉并熟练使用ispLEVER工具,从而更有效地完成CPLD设计任务。
296 浏览量
点击了解资源详情
1562 浏览量
553 浏览量
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
qq_24519003
- 粉丝: 0
- 资源: 9
最新资源
- vip会员统计表excel模版下载
- containerBooking
- like-me
- node-async-await-example:具有异步等待用法的Node.js应用程序的简单示例
- F460dll_for_TOT_KLS.rar
- NRRD 格式文件阅读器:NRRD 文件阅读器-matlab开发
- upptime:Up Upptime的正常运行时间监视器和状态页面,由@upptime提供支持
- 幼儿园财务报表excel模版下载
- Calculator:在Android Studio上使用Kotlin的基本计算器
- luckytuan-fast-loader-master.zip
- adc-analysis:SciCRT的跟踪分析
- SCANProject:堆叠式交叉注意项目页面
- 公司会议室3D模型
- pushNaNs:将 NaN 推送到 X 的每一列的底部。-matlab开发
- ManuelGil:个人资料
- 爱普生(Epson)L805 原版清零软件